Yeast management

The well-proven Steinecker systems for yeast propagation and yeast vitalisation guarantee optimal yeast treatment. Aeration with the Steinecker Air Injector that reaches an output of 50 – 10,000 hl/h provides high propagation rates and very energetic yeasts.

Yeast aeration with the Steinecker Air Injector

  • The extremely fine distribution of sterile air through special aeration nozzles quickly saturates the wort with oxygen, discharges cool trub particles, reduces the foam volume during aeration and treats the yeast cells gently.

Yeast propagation

  • In two separated cylindroconical stainless-steel tanks, the wort is first sterilised (if required or necessary) so that the yeast propagation process is independent from the brewhouse processes.
  • Heating and cooling surfaces in the steriliser allow the wort to be brought to the required propagation temperature after sterilisation.
  • In the second tank – the propagator – a controlled cooling unit keeps the process temperature that is optimal for yeast propagation at a constant level. With the air injector, propagation rates of 120 million cells/ml, with an initial cell count of 5 million yeast cells/ml, can be achieved.

Yeast storage

  • The stored yeast is vitalised using the combination of the external aeration system Air Injector and a yeast vitaliser with yeast spreader.
    The spreader in the yeast storage tank distributes the returned yeast in the tank as a thin film. This procedure safely extracts the CO2 from the yeast and prevents foaming during transfer between tanks and aeration.
